| On Thu, Mar 26, 2009 at 05:16:31PM +0100, Patrick McHardy wrote:
| > Cyrill Gorcunov wrote:
| >> Module specific data moved into per-net site and being allocated/freed
| >> during net namespace creation/deletion. For this reason module_init/exit
| >> calls added.
| >
| > This doesn't work. You can't have multiple module_init functions
| > in one module and nf_connntrack_ivp4 already includes one.
|
| I thought all sysctl code would be generic in sense it will be done
| during L3 and L4 proto registration, so all those ifdefs will be in one
| place and so on.
|
It's a really good idea but it requires some logic to be changed --
for example I would need some kind of net-namespace sysctl hook
so sysctl tables will be static and pinned to a particular source
file and so on. Will think about. Thanks!
